Joy: Bild in Pfad kopieren (Rechteproblem?)

Hallo an alle,

Hintergrund:
Mit einem selbst erzeugten Script kann ich einen neuen Nutzer inkl. Bild anlegen.
Dieser Nutzer soll über sein "eigenes Profil" jederzeit sein Bild selbst ändern können.

Problem:
Obwohl ich den Script-Code 1:1 kopiert habe, legt er bei dem 2.Script kein Bild an.

Ich gehe daher mal ganz stark davon aus, das das ganze auf ein Rehcteproblem beruht. Nur damit kenne ich mich sehr wenig aus und benötig mal Eure Hilfe.
Folgend nochmal das Script:

das hier funktioniert:

Ausführendes Script:
      /*erstellen des Bildes*/
      if ($bild=="")
        {
        copy ("../../gfx/dummy-$geschlecht.jpg", "../../nutzer/$nachname/$bildname.jpg");
        }
      else
        {
        $_FILES['bild']['name'];  //Der ursprüngliche Dateiname
        $_FILES['bild']['type'];  //Type der Datei
        $_FILES['bild']['size'];  //Größe der hochgeladenen Datei in Bytes
        $_FILES['bild']['tmp_name'];  //Der temporäre Dateiname
        move_uploaded_file ($bild, "../../nutzer/$nachname/$bildname.jpg");  //Erstellen des Bildes
        }

Wie gesagt, bei dem einen funktioniert es, bei dem anderen nicht.
Obwohl alle Variablen den gleichen Namen haben.

Danke ersteinmal für Hilfreiche Tipps und Tricks.

Gruß Joy

  1. Hello,

    was soll das sein?

    Ausführendes Script:
          /*erstellen des Bildes*/
          if ($bild=="")
            {
            copy ("../../gfx/dummy-$geschlecht.jpg", "../../nutzer/$nachname/$bildname.jpg");
            }
          else
            {
            $_FILES['bild']['name'];  //Der ursprüngliche Dateiname
            $_FILES['bild']['type'];  //Type der Datei
            $_FILES['bild']['size'];  //Größe der hochgeladenen Datei in Bytes
            $_FILES['bild']['tmp_name'];  //Der temporäre Dateiname
            move_uploaded_file ($bild, "../../nutzer/$nachname/$bildname.jpg");  //Erstellen des Bildes
            }

    Erklär doch nochmal in normalen Worten, was nacheinander passieren soll.
    Versuche auch den Status Quo zu beschreiben und benutze möglichst einfache Sätze mit Groß-/Kleinschreibung und Satzzeichen.

    DANACH kann man überlegen, wie man das in PHP lösen könnte.

    Harzliche Grüße vom Berg
    http://bergpost.annerschbarrich.de

    Tom

    --
    Fortschritt entsteht nur durch die Auseinandersetzung der Kreativen
    Nur selber lernen macht schlau
    Ein Jammer ist auch, dass die Dummen so selbstsicher und die Klugen voller Zweifel sind. Das sollte uns häufiger zweifeln lassen :-)

    1. ne alles klar, hab den Fehler gefunden...

      Aber eine Frage hätte ich da noch:

      Wenn ich ein Bild erstelle wird das automatisch mit dem Rechtcode:"600" angelegt.

      Wie kann ich diesen in "666" umändern?

      Gruß

      1. Wie kann ich diesen in "666" umändern?

        guck mal hier:

        https://forum.selfhtml.org/?t=163781&m=1066712

        Gruß vom foomaker

        --
        Natürlich glaube ich an die Existenz von Ausserirdischen. Schliesslich gibt es ja auch das PERFEKTE SCRIPT.